STATE CIVIL SERVICES – PPSC (Punjab)

Services and Posts

• Punjab Civil Service (Executive Branch)
• Deputy Superintendent of Police (DSP)
• Tehsildar
• Excise and Taxation Officer (ETO)
• Food Supply and Consumer Affairs Officer
• Block Development & Panchayat Officer (BDPO)
• Assistant Registrar, Co-operative Societies
• Labour and Conciliation Officer
• Employment Generation and Training Officer
• Deputy Superintendent, Jails / District Probation Officer (Grade-II)

Educational Qualification:

Bachelor's degree in any discipline from a recognized university or institution.

Age Limit

Category Age Limit
General 21–37 years
Police Services 21–28 years
SC/BC Up to 42 years
Police Services (SC/BC) Up to 33 years

Number of Attempts

Category Maximum Number of Attempts
General Category 6
Backward Classes (BC) 9
Scheduled Castes (SC) Unlimited

Exam Pattern
Prelims Examination

Exam Paper Subject Questions / Marks Duration
PCS Paper I General Studies 100 Questions / 200 Marks 2 Hours
PCS Paper II CSAT (Objective) 80 Questions / 200 Marks 2 Hours

Mains Examination

Paper Subject / Paper Marks
Paper I Punjabi Language (Gurmukhi Script) (Compulsory paper of 10+2 standard) 100
Paper II English Language (Compulsory paper of 10+2 standard) 100
Paper III Essay Paper 150
Paper IV General Studies Paper I – History, Geography & Society 250
Paper V General Studies Paper II – Indian Constitution & Polity, Governance & International Relations 250
Paper VI General Studies Paper III – Economy, Statistics & Security Issues 250
Paper VII General Studies Paper IV – Science & Technology, Environment, Problem Solving & Decision Making 250
Interview Personality Test 150
Grand Total Written Examination + Interview 1500
